Taylor Swift stands as a towering figure, and 2023 has been nothing short of extraordinary for the pop sensation. Breaking a series of records and garnering accolades, Swift has capped off the year with a remarkable title—Time magazine’s “Person of the Year.”
The success of “The Cruel Summer” album, propelled by the momentum of her Eras Tour shows and the accompanying concert film, has been a driving force behind Swift’s dominance on the charts. Swift’s ability to seamlessly blend her musical prowess with visually captivating performances has resonated with audiences globally, solidifying her status as a cultural icon.
Recently crowned as Spotify’s Global Top Artist of 2023, Swift’s impact extends beyond traditional metrics. The 33-year-old singer has redefined success by becoming the year’s most-streamed artist, captivating listeners with her undeniable talent and infectious melodies.
Swift’s declaration of creative fulfillment and freedom comes as no surprise, considering the monumental milestones she has achieved throughout the year. Reflecting on her journey, she shared with Time magazine, “This is the proudest and happiest I’ve ever felt.” It is a testament to her resilience, evolution, and unyielding dedication to her craft.

Notably, Swift’s ascent to billionaire status in October marked a historic moment in her career. Following the box office triumph of her Eras Tour film, her estimated net worth soared to an impressive $1.1 billion. This financial milestone underscores not only her musical prowess but also her savvy business acumen, solidifying her as a force to be reckoned with in the entertainment industry.
